The MKS Group of Companies Contributes to Rebuilding Sri Lanka Fund Through Sri Lankan Mission in Melbourne

MELBOURNE : The MKS Group of Companies in Melbourne made a generous financial donation of A$ 30,000/- (LKR 6,027,039.00) 2025 to the ‘Rebuilding Sri Lanka’ fund established by the Central Bank of
Sri Lanka to support the rebuilding and resettlement efforts for the victims affected by the floods
and landslides in Sri Lanka caused due to Cyclone Ditwah.
The donation was formally presented to Consul General Pradeepa Saram by Group CEO of MKS
Group of Companies, Siva Navaneetharaja and Director MKS Spices’n Things, P. Navaneetha
Rajah at the Consulate General Office.
The MKS Group is a prominent business conglomerate primarily associated with two distinct,
successful businesses. The MKS Spices’n Things, is a well-known and highly-rated chain of grocery
stores with fast-food outlets in greater Melbourne which caters to the Sri Lankan and broader
community in Victoria.
Consul General Saram while thanking for the generous financial contribution made by the MKS
Group of Companies, expressed her sincere gratitude for this timely act of generosity and remarked
that Sri Lankans, community organizations, well-wishers and Australians of Sri Lankan origin
across Australia have contributed to the ‘Rebuilding Sri Lanka’ fund remarkably either
individually or collectively, in support of disaster relief efforts.
